Mechanics Issue
Within the core of productive pitching lies sound mechanics. Each individual pitch is made up of a sequence of actions that need to be fluid, regular, and repeatable. A pitcher’s movement usually commences which has a windup (or from your extend, when runners are on foundation), accompanied by a stride, arm action, release, and comply with-through.
A balanced stance is the inspiration. Pitchers should really begin with their feet shoulder-width apart and body weight evenly dispersed. During the windup, the front leg is lifted within a managed movement though the human body rotates somewhat to create momentum. As being the pitcher strides ahead, the again leg pushes from the rubber to develop power and drive the ball forward.
The throwing arm comes excessive or from a selected arm slot—this will vary based on fashion, but consistency is crucial. Releasing the ball at precisely the same position every time enhances accuracy and helps deceive hitters. Lastly, a smooth follow-through reduces stress on the arm and contributes to pitch Command.
Pitch Styles for newbies
New pitchers normally start with two or three essential pitch forms:
Four-Seam Fastball: This is the most straightforward and swiftest pitch. It travels straight with nominal movement and is particularly perfect for setting up command.
Two-Seam Fastball: Slightly slower than the 4-seam, this pitch moves somewhat remaining or Sodo 66 appropriate, making it more durable for hitters to square up.
Changeup: Thrown with the exact arm action to be a fastball but at a lessened pace, this pitch disrupts the batter’s timing and is very productive when mixed with speedier pitches.
These foundational pitches are all a young pitcher desires to begin Mastering how to change speeds and areas.
Control In excess of Velocity
Probably the most prevalent errors rookies make is concentrating a lot of on throwing tricky. Whilst velocity is significant, control is way more important. A nicely-positioned seventy five mph pitch is more practical than the usual wild eighty five mph toss. Studying to hit spots and keep according to pitch placement is really a best priority through early enhancement.
